Description

The buildings at 38-40 Adelaide Park, Belfast, were designed in 1898 by Graeme-Watt & Tulloch and consist of a pair of tall, semi-detached red brick houses. They are characterised by large Dutch gables. The windows have been replaced with PVC frames, which has significantly reduced the buildings' architectural interest and prevented a full survey. The buildings are located within the Malone Lower townland and are situated within a conservation area.
